Cowboys Remain at the Top of the Midwest Region
September 10, 2012 | Cowgirl Cross Country & Track
STILLWATER - The Oklahoma State men's cross country team remained No. 1 and the women's team remained at No. 2 in the Midwest region, according to the United States Track and Field Cross Country Coaches Association polls that were released today.
The Cowboys remain ahead of the No. 2 team Oklahoma in the new poll. The only new addition to the men's poll was North Dakota, who debuted at No. 14.
The Cowgirls stayed at No. 2 behind Iowa State. There were no changes to the top, and there were no new additions to the women's poll.
"Both rankings are fair. That's where I would rank us," said OSU head coach Dave Smith. "Honestly, nothing's really changed since the preseason. No one's really raced their full teams, including us."
Both teams are coming off strong performances at the Hurricane Festival in Tulsa, Okla., on September 1. The Cowboys took the top seven spots and finished the dual meet portion, 4-0. Redshirt junior Taylor Monaghan finished in first-place overall with a time of 20:35. Meanwhile, the Cowgirls finished the dual portion 5-0, and junior Victoria Hanna placed fourth overall with a time of 11:19.
"I think the men are very, very good, and the women are the best group we've had since I've been here," said Smith.
Both teams return to action September 29 when they compete in the Cowboy Jamboree, held at the OSU Cross Country Course in Stillwater.
